Product Features and Innovation: To compete effectively, Tiger Claw electric chainsaws need to offer a compelling combination of performance, reliability, and safety features. This means focusing on key aspects such as motor power, chain speed, bar length, and weight. Chinese manufacturers often excel in offering competitive pricing by utilizing efficient manufacturing processes and readily available components. However, simply being cheap isn't enough. Tiger Claw must showcase innovations, such as improved cutting efficiency through optimized chain designs, integrated safety mechanisms like chain brakes and low-kickback designs, and ergonomic handles for comfortable and safe operation. Battery-powered models are a crucial aspect for future growth, demanding investment in high-capacity, long-lasting batteries and efficient charging systems. Furthermore, durability testing and certifications (like those offered by ETL, CE, or GS) are essential for building consumer trust and overcoming potential skepticism regarding the quality of Chinese-manufactured goods.

Challenges and Opportunities: The Chinese export market faces various challenges. One major hurdle is overcoming perceptions of lower quality compared to established Western brands. This requires demonstrating consistent quality and reliability through rigorous testing and certifications. Competition from other manufacturers, both from China and abroad, is fierce. Tiger Claw needs to differentiate itself through innovation, competitive pricing, and superior customer service. Navigating international trade regulations, tariffs, and logistical complexities adds another layer of complexity. Understanding the specific requirements of different target markets and complying with relevant safety and environmental standards is essential for successful export.
